Castillo, more Mexican talent for Motopark

México will again be well represented in the 2026 Euroformula Open: this year too Team Motopark will have two drivers from the country of the royal eagle. Lorenzo Castillo has been officially announced by the German squad, alongside the reconfirmed Diego de la Torre.

Castillo, a 17-years-old from Oaxaca, joins from Eurocup 3 and Spanish F.4 after having raced in karting in his home country. He will make his EFO debut this year with the Tom’s-powered Dallara 324.

Lorenzo Castillo commented: “I’m proud to join Motopark for the Euroformula Open season. I know how professional they are and will give my best and work as hard as I can to get the best results”

Roland Rehfeld Team Manager, added: “¡Bienvenido, Lorenzo! Coming from Spanish Formula 4 in 2024 and Eurocup-3 in 2025, Lorenzo will start his third season in single-seaters. We are glad to boost up his progression to become a more complete race driver, reflecting our strength in developing young talents. Lorenzo fits well into our Euroformula campaign, with a larger amount of seat time in official races as well as in private testing, where we have already seen solid progression.”
